dodecanoic acid : A straight-chain, twelve-carbon medium-chain saturated fatty acid with strong bactericidal properties; the main fatty acid in coconut oil and palm kernel oil.
Body Weight: The mass or quantity of heaviness of an individual. It is expressed by units of pounds or kilograms.
